A-Data SC drives are not designed for spaceflight, nor can they boast high-speed NVMe support or the speed performance of Samsung's flagship EVO drives. Typically, these drives run at the same speed as other SATA SSDs. That is, 450 – 460 MB / s during linear read operations, and 520 – 530 MB / s during writes.


The SC family includes about half a dozen drives ranging in size from 240 to 2000 GB. A classic USB connector is used to connect and transfer information. In most cases, we are talking about a USB-C gen2 port and an alternative in the form of a second cable with a classic USB A connector.

In terms of design, everything is also modest and restrained — the outer pockets are made of scratch-resistant, scuff-resistant and print-resistant soft-touch plastic, and the design is dominated by classic black, white and grey colours with a minimum of visual decor. Dimensions are much more important — the average drive weighs only 35-40 grams, and its thickness does not exceed 10 mm, so it fits easily in the back pocket of your trousers or in your purse.

Considering affordable prices, it becomes obvious that the target audience of this series is people who are looking for the most affordable and at the same time high-quality external SSD to replace a slow and clumsy hard drive.
